Mm...battery life has never been a strong suite for AK players. Sony does it much better (my WM1A lasts multiple, long listening sessions). From my previous experience with the 240, 380 and 380 cu and cu amp, I always keep a modestly sized battery bank handy for when I need to listen to my AKs on long flights. No biggie.
